Sets the user mode for all objects. Design mode is for creating objects; run mode is for viewing them.
#include "l_bitmap.h"
L_LTANN_API L_INT L_AnnSetUserMode(hObject, uMode)
Handle to the root container.
The constant that specifies the user mode. Possible values are:
Value | Meaning |
---|---|
ANNUSER_DESIGN | [0] Design mode. Used for creating objects. |
ANNUSER_RUN | [1] Run mode. Used for viewing or activating objects. |
Value | Meaning |
---|---|
SUCCESS | The function was successful. |
< 1 | An error occurred. Refer to Return Codes. |
You set this property on the root container, and all objects in the container inherit the property.
Win32, x64.
